L. Nenadovic is a scholar working on Atomic and Molecular Physics, and Optics, Electrical and Electronic Engineering and Information Systems. According to data from OpenAlex, L. Nenadovic has authored 5 papers receiving a total of 795 indexed citations (citations by other indexed papers that have themselves been cited), including 3 papers in Atomic and Molecular Physics, and Optics, 2 papers in Electrical and Electronic Engineering and 1 paper in Information Systems. Recurrent topics in L. Nenadovic's work include Advanced Fiber Laser Technologies (2 papers), Geochemistry and Geologic Mapping (1 paper) and Data Quality and Management (1 paper). L. Nenadovic is often cited by papers focused on Advanced Fiber Laser Technologies (2 papers), Geochemistry and Geologic Mapping (1 paper) and Data Quality and Management (1 paper). L. Nenadovic collaborates with scholars based in United States. L. Nenadovic's co-authors include William C. Swann, Nathan R. Newbury, Ian Coddington, J. J. McFerran, John B. Schlager, Marie-Lise Dubernet, Stephan Śchlemmer, Christian Endres, M. Doronin and K. C. Smith and has published in prestigious journals such as Nature Photonics, Optics Express and Astrophysics Source Code Library.

All Works

5 of 5 papers shown
1.
Dubernet, Marie-Lise, et al.. (2012). SPECTCOL: A New Software to Combine Spectroscopic Data and Collisional Data within VAMDC. 461. 335. 2 indexed citations
2.
Doronin, M., Marie-Lise Dubernet, N. J. Mason, et al.. (2012). ``Virtual Atomic and Molecular Data Centre'' and Astrophysics: Level 2 Release. 461. 331. 1 indexed citations
3.
Dubernet, Marie-Lise & L. Nenadovic. (2011). SPECTCOL: Spectroscopic and Collisional Data Retrieval. Astrophysics Source Code Library. 2 indexed citations
4.
Coddington, Ian, William C. Swann, L. Nenadovic, & Nathan R. Newbury. (2009). Rapid and precise absolute distance measurements at long range. Nature Photonics. 3(6). 351–356. 715 indexed citations breakdown →
5.
McFerran, J. J., L. Nenadovic, William C. Swann, John B. Schlager, & Nathan R. Newbury. (2007). A passively mode-locked fiber laser at 1.54 μm with a fundamental repetition frequency reaching 2 GHz. Optics Express. 15(20). 13155–13155. 75 indexed citations
